What is the Flair Program?
The Flair Program is an alternative Provision designed to support young people who are struggling to engage with mainstream eduction but love to be active or practical.
About the Flair Program
The programme provides a safe, supportive and alternatively structured environment where participants can rebuild confidence, develop important life skills and rediscover a positive relationship with learning using their own distinct flair through a more physical, active and hands on approach.
​
We recognise that traditional education doesn't work for everyone, and that with the right support, role models and environment, young people can thrive.
​
Whether they are neurodiverse, experiencing EBSA (Emotional Based School Avoidance), or those with SEMH (Social, Emotional & Mental Health) challenges, there's an environment to suit.

Who is the Flair Program For?
The Flair Program is aimed at young boys aged 14-25 who may be experiencing:
​
-Disengagement from school
-Behavioural or Emotional Challenges
-Anxiety, low confidence or mental health difficulties
- Barriers to learning due to personal or social circumstances
​
Referrals may come from school, local authories', families or partner organisations (EHCP Required)


How the Program Works?
Participants attend the Flair Program with us for up to 15 hours per week at our dedicated hub designed around activities and hands on learning.
Each young person follows a personalised progression plan, developed collaboratively with the particiapnts, referrers and the staff. This ensures support is meaningful, relevant and focused on long-term outcomes.

Qualifications

BTEC Level 1 Sport -
An entry level study programme covering such topics as healthy eating, working on projects, creating events, benefits of exercise, training , plus biology and physiology of the body.
​
BTEC Level 1 Employability -
An entry level study programme to enable learners to prepare for work covering such topics as working as a team, CV building, health and safety, conflict at work and interviewing.
​
Functional Skills -
Up to Level 2 in English and Maths.
​
Additional bolt on Qualifications - Leadership, First Aid, MHFA, CSCS cards, Health & Hygiene Certificates.
